Christ and his saints spending their time together day and night: or, Christ and his saints. 1. Walking together in the fields, by day. 2. Lodging in the village, by night. 3. Early-rising together for the heavenly vineyards every morning. Beeing the substance of sundry sermons upon Cant. 7. 11, 12. By Christopher Jelinger, minister of the Gospel at South-Brent in Devon.

Jelinger, Christopher
Publisher: Printed for Edward Brewster at the sign of the Crane in Pauls Churchyard
Place of Publication: London
Publication Year: 1656
Approximate Era: Interregnum
TCP ID: A46732 ESTC ID: R215425 STC ID: J540
Subject Headings: Bible. -- O.T. -- Song of Solomon; Sermons, English -- 17th century;
